3. Avoid oxidized products. Omega-3 fatty acids are very fragile. They must be packaged in an opaque container and not in see-through glass, thereby stopping all light from entering the bottle. The oil must be mixed with natural tocopherols (vitamin E) to protect it from going rancid. Many fish supplements on the shelves today are

4. The product should be molecularly distilled and concentrated. This removes the impurities and yields a much more potent product, which can in turn provide health benefits. Many of the available products actually provide no benefit whatsoever, and can actually be harmful, due to their contamination levels.
5. Fishing zones. Make sure that the fish used to make the supplement you choose are from a clean fishing zone with low industrial contamination.
